Colin Cooper appointed Maori All Blacks coach

4:52 pm on 25 July 2013

The Taranaki and former Hurricanes coach Colin Cooper has been appointed the new Head Coach of the Maori All Blacks for their tour of North America in November.

Cooper's assistant coaches are Tabai Matson and Carl Hoeft.

Cooper has also coached the New Zealand Colts and Junior All Blacks and replaces Jamie Joseph who stood down after three years in charge.

The Maori All Blacks take on Canada in Toronto on November 3rd, and the USA Eagles in Philadelphia on November 9th.

Colin Cooper, a former Maori All Black himself (1982-1983) says he's humbled to be appointed to the job.

Cooper says he wants to continue the great work done by coaches before him and he's committed to ensuring that the Maori All Blacks offer the All Blacks selectors more choices about the talent that is coming through the ranks.
